Attendees: commercial director, finance lead, regional sales leads.

Finance presented the quarterly margin analysis. Blended gross margin fell 1.8 points, driven mainly by discounting on the Averno product family and higher freight costs into the Sundmark region. Actions agreed: sales leads to enforce the standard discount matrix without exception; finance to repriced freight surcharges by month end; product team to review Averno bundle economics. Next review scheduled for end of quarter. The board-sensitive context is recorded below.

management briefing: Only 33 of the 504 pilot accounts renewed Holox, so a churn review is set for August 1. Fenysix Logistics is in early talks to buy Zoroxix Group for about $459.9 million.

Subject: Tillgrove pilot — quick heads up

Team,

Good news: Tillgrove Markets signed the pilot agreement yesterday. We start with five stores near Ostenbay in about three weeks. Rina is coordinating rollout; Paulo owns reporting. Keep commentary off public channels until their comms team gives the nod. Full details at Thursday's sync. There's one sensitive item you should see first.

board note of kadug-tawig: Only 5 of the 100 pilot accounts renewed Oliath, so a churn review is set for April 15.

## Changelog — Shelfwright v2.9.0

Renamed setting: `CATALOGUE_SYNC_KEY` is now `CATALOGUE_IMPORT_TOKEN`. The old name suggested it only covered the nightly sync, but the same credential authorizes manual MARC imports from the Larkmoor branch feed as well. The importer reads the new name first and falls back to the old one until v3.0, so existing deployments keep working. New team members setting up a local environment should use the new name from the start. Add the following line to your `.env` before running the import worker.

env line for yahaf-bahaf: LEDGER_TOKEN20=e8e509473820ccdbae6d